Dolls - Cynthia James

The making of cloth dolls has been a tradition in St. Lucia for a very long time - trays of colourful dresses and smiling faces decorate market stalls and shop shelves alike.

Cynthia James is known for her beautifully crafted cloth dolls - and doll souvenirs. Tiny, handsewn items - little dolls on the end of pencils, pin cushion dolls, tiny fridge-magnet dolls, now also holding notepaper, and her latest addition, little kweyol sacks - filled with fragrant pot pourri to adorn your fridge, hang in your closet or in your car to freshen your ride.  These souvenirs are exquisitely crafted to last.
